Question: Nance Corporation's December 31, 2017 balance sheet showed the following:

6% preferred stock, $20 par value, cumulative,

30,000 shares authorized; 20,000 shares issued $ 400,000

Common stock, $10 par value, 3,000,000 shares authorized;

1,950,000 shares issued, 1,920,000 shares outstanding 19,500,000

Paid-in capital in excess of par value - preferred stock 60,000

Paid-in capital in excess of par value - common stock 28,000,000

Retained earnings 9,650,000

Treasury stock (30,000 shares) 630,000

Nance declared and paid a $90,000 cash dividend on December 15, 2017. If the company's dividends in arrears prior to that date were $24,000. Nance's common stockholders received.
